M2S150TS-1FCS536 Description

The M2S150TS-1FCS536 is a high-performance System on Chip (SoC) from Microchip Technology, designed to meet the demanding requirements of modern embedded systems. This SoC integrates a Cortex-M3 processor core running at 166MHz, offering robust processing capabilities for a wide range of applications. It features a comprehensive set of peripherals, including DDR, PCIe, and SERDES, making it suitable for complex embedded designs. The device is housed in a 536-ball BGA package, ensuring high integration density and reliability.

M2S150TS-1FCS536 Features

  • High-Speed Processing: The Cortex-M3 core operates at 166MHz, providing fast and efficient processing for real-time applications.
  • Memory Architecture: Equipped with 512KB of flash memory and 64KB of RAM, the M2S150TS-1FCS536 offers ample storage for both program code and data.
  • Robust I/O Capabilities: With 293 I/O pins, this SoC can interface with a wide variety of external devices, ensuring flexibility in system design.
  • Advanced Peripherals: Features include DDR, PCIe, and SERDES, enabling high-speed data communication and interfacing with other high-performance systems.
  • Connectivity Options: Supports multiple connectivity protocols such as CANbus, Ethernet, I2C, SPI, UART/USART, and USB, facilitating seamless integration into various networked environments.
  • Wide Operating Temperature Range: Suitable for industrial applications with an operating temperature range of 0°C to 85°C (TJ).
  • Moisture Sensitivity Level: MSL 3 (168 Hours), ensuring reliability in various environmental conditions.
  • Compliance and Status: The device is REACH unaffected and has an ECCN classification of 3A991D, ensuring compliance with international regulations.
  • Packaging: Supplied in a tray package, ensuring ease of handling and integration into manufacturing processes.
